Eli Lilly And Co vs Qurate Retail Inc Series A — how do they compare? Eli Lilly And Co trades at $1,160.52 (market cap $1.02T), while Qurate Retail Inc Series A trades at $0.04 (market cap $698.27K). The key difference: Eli Lilly And Co is far larger — about 1460753× Qurate Retail Inc Series A's market cap, and Eli Lilly And Co pays a 0.6% dividend while Qurate Retail Inc Series A pays none. Eli Lilly And Co

Eli Lilly (LLY) trades at $1,150.86, down 2.39% on the day, with a bullish technical signal from moving averages and strong fundamental performance. The company reported robust earnings beats in recent quarters, with Q1 2026 EPS of $8.55 exceeding expectations by 23%. Revenue surged to $65.18 billion in 2025, driving a net income margin of 34.99%. Recent news highlights LLY's $2.8 billion acquisition of AtaiBeckley to expand its neuroscience pipeline, signaling strategic growth in mental health treatments.

Outlook remains positive with analyst consensus price target of $1,380 implying 20% upside, supported by 73% buy ratings. Key risks include high valuation multiples (P/E 41.89) and rising debt levels, though operating cash flow growth to $16.81 billion in 2025 provides financial flexibility. Investors should monitor Q2 2026 earnings on August 5 for continued execution on weight-loss drug demand and integration of recent acquisitions.

Qurate Retail Inc Series A

QVCAQ trades at $0.05, down 14.68% today, reflecting severe financial distress with negative equity and consecutive annual losses. The stock shows a bearish technical signal, with most moving averages indicating sell pressure. Recent cash flow improvements stem from financing activities, not operations. The company celebrated 40 years of innovation with a TikTok Shop event, but fundamentals remain weak.

Outlook is highly risky due to persistent net losses, declining revenue, and negative shareholder equity. Investment opportunity is minimal without a turnaround in profitability. Key risks include high debt burden, competitive pressures in retail, and inability to achieve sustained earnings growth. Investors should avoid until operational stability is demonstrated.

About Qurate Retail Inc Series A

Qurate Retail Inc, through its subsidiaries, is engaged in the video and online commerce industries. Its segments include QxH, which includes QVC U.S. and HSN market and sell a wide variety of consumer products in the United States, primarily using their televised shopping programs and via the Internet through their websites and mobile applications
